TIMARU SENTENCES
TIMARU. February 5. Ar the Supreme Court, the following prisoners wore sentenced:--William Rev Bennett, postal clerk, for theft ot £SO from the poet office at Geraldine, two years probation. Arthur Stave, labourer, forgery and uttering at Temuka. twelve months imprisonment.
